The Delta 10AR is a lightweight, stable and efficient kayak perfect for paddling in sheltered lakes, and slow moving rivers. Like all Delta's it's made of a thermoformed ABS/acrylic blend which offers good impact resistance, stiffness, a high gloss finish, and substantial weight savings over an equivalent polyethylene kayak. what paddle do you reccomend?
There's a few factors that come into play when deciding on a paddle. Since the Pescador Pro's are a bit wider, you'll likely want a paddle with a slightly larger surface area on the blade. Usually we'll recommend going with a fiberglass or carbon fiber material as these will be a bit lighter compared to aluminum. For length you'll want a 230cm - 240cm for this model depending on your height and paddling style. These are just some real rough guidelines though, so talking with an experienced paddler, or watching a few videos will give you more info to make a good decision. Remember you're swinging that paddle hundreds or thousands of times a day, you want it to be light and comfortable!

How is this kayak for rivers with slow\medium moving water?
It's not meant for whitewater, but if you found yourself paddling small stuff it is possible (Class I, maybe II) These types of boats are usually designed with straight-line tracking in mind, which means it won't be as maneuverable as you'd want for most moving water, and because it's a sit on top you'll be limited in how much control you have.

How does the 12-ten handle Lake Erie/Ontario swells and waves?
The 12.10 will do well in most conditions you'd experience on Lake Ontario or Erie. When the conditions turn the worst though these are limited a bit by their length and the fact that there's no skeg or rudder option. If you expect to paddle rough conditions often then consider one of the longer Delta models, otherwise it's a great boat for these areas.

Excellent review, good idea to show the Tsunami hull. I just purchased a 2020 leftover Tsunami 140, can you suggest a light duty sprayskirt?
I use a Seals Sneak on my Tsunami 165 and I love it. It's nylon with a bungee, has a zippered front to help with venting in calmer conditions during the summer, and when zipped it does great to keep the water out when aggressively edging or taking a wave over the bow. It also has removable suspenders. Size 1.7 fits all of the Tsunami kayaks.
How does the tracking of the rudderless Tsunami 140 compare with the Pungo 120?
I find my Tsunami 140 tracks better and builds up a momentum vs my Pungo 120/125. When I pause paddling, the Tsunami it continues to glide straight. Pungo was better for fishing and 35mm photography but Tsunami is better for getting from point A to point B and is faster, covering greater distances.
I have both a Tsunami 145 and a Pungo 120. My 145 has a rudder but I never use it. Both of these are very good tracking boats. I have not done a speed comparison between these two but I do plan to at some point. The Pungo is such an efficient boat for it's size, I would be very surprised if the Tsunami is significantly faster. I think the main benefits of the Tusnami is for rougher water, it can use a spray skirt and has a front bulkhead for flotation if flooded.
